apache / rocketmq-dashboard

The state-of-the-art Dashboard of Apache RoccketMQ provides excellent monitoring capability. Various graphs and statistics of events, performance and system information of clients and application is evidently made available to the user.
https://rocketmq.apache.org/
Apache License 2.0
1.07k stars 521 forks source link

能否给个docker-compose.yml 示例,包含登录配置的 #97

Open singi2016cn opened 2 years ago

pipipapi commented 2 years ago

就dashboard这种仅供排查问题使用的后台 有必要纳入服务治理吗?

yiminyangguang520 commented 1 year ago

@singi2016cn

docker compose

version: "3" services: dashboard: image: apacherocketmq/rocketmq-dashboard:latest container_name: rocketmq-dashbord ports:

application.properties:

server.address=0.0.0.0 server.port=8080 server.servlet.context-path=/rmq spring.application.name=rocketmq-dashboard spring.http.encoding.charset=UTF-8 spring.http.encoding.enabled=true spring.http.encoding.force=true logging.level.root=INFO logging.config=classpath:logback.xml rocketmq.config.namesrvAddr= rocketmq.config.isVIPChannel= rocketmq.config.timeoutMillis=

rocketmq-console's data path:dashboard/monitor

rocketmq.config.dataPath=/tmp/rocketmq-console/data rocketmq.config.enableDashBoardCollect=true rocketmq.config.msgTrackTopicName= rocketmq.config.ticketKey=ticket

rocketmq.config.loginRequired=true

rocketmq.config.useTLS=false

users.properties

admin=admin user1=user1 user2=user2